Krümmel Nuclear Power Plant
Photo: Hinnerk,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Krümmel Nuclear Power Plant is a German nuclear power plant in Geesthacht, Schleswig-Holstein, near Hamburg. It was taken into operation in 1983 and is owned 50% by Vattenfall via Vattenfall Europe Nuclear Energy GmbH and 50% by E.ON, and operated by the Swedish Vattenfall. Krümmel Nuclear Power Plant is situated 3 km west of Bronzezeitlicher Grab.
